The Paradigm Fund operates as a concentrated, non-diversified investment vehicle. It allocates all of its investable capital to the Paradigm Portfolio, a distinct series under the Kinetics Portfolios Trust umbrella. The Paradigm Portfolio, in turn, commits at least 65% of its net assets to a range of equity-related instruments. These include common stocks, exchange-traded funds (ETFs), convertible securities, and warrants. Additionally, it invests in other securities that share characteristics with common stocks, such as American Depositary Receipts (ADRs), Global Depositary Receipts (GDRs), and International Depositary Receipts (IDRs). The portfolio targets both domestic and international companies that the Investment Adviser deems to be undervalued.
